Event requirements
All Drivers:
-Must sign a waiver upon arrival and present a valid driver's license at on-site registration.
-Helmet required: M2000 or SA2000 certified helmet (same certification as for autocross use). Loaner helmets available.
All Cars:
Brakes - Fresh brake fluid with at least 50% of brake pad remaining.
Tires - Race compound tires - No minimum tread depth and no cords showing. At least 3/32" for street tires. Possibility of rain? Bring street tires. Novices may only run street tire.
Fluids - Engine oil, transmission, coolant. All in new to good condition.
Hood - Must close properly with stock latching mechanism and/or have hood pins for aftermarket hoods.
Windshield - Vehicles with cracks >3" in the windshield will not be allowed to run.
Helmet - M2000 or SA2000 certified helmet (same certification as for autocross use). Loaner helmets available.
Seats - At least one seat with working seat belt. Novices: Two seats with two working seat belts (for mandatory instructor ridealong).
Interior - Remove any loose items. Jack, tools, and spare tire included.
Engine - Hoses and belts all in good shape, and no fluid leaks. Battery properly secured.
